Villa Mira Paros is a stunning property on a 7,500 m² lot has outstanding, uninterrupted panoramic views of the Aegean Sea and the Bay of Paroikia.

This unique location with a breath-taking view of the sea surrounded by the beautiful natural landscape of Paros will give you the sense of freedom. You might even believe for a few seconds that you’re floating above the hustle and bustle of the island. Located in the area of Agios Arsenios, this estate is a rare gem that provides great privacy, ultimate comfort and large spaces – ideal for entertaining guests. This extraordinary villa is the perfect holiday lodging to accommodate large groups as can host up to 24 guests in absolute luxury.

Every element of the house has been meticulously considered, bringing together impeccable minimalist design and amenities that give you the feeling of your very own boutique hotel.

The property consists of 2 separate residences, both with 2 newly built detached houses in true Cycladic style. The Cycladic art inspiration and influences are reflected throughout the property. A paved road leads to the entrance of the building. Due to the slope of the property, the unique view will remain unobstructed.
